Had a 20in light bar laying around that I was going to use in the lower grille but opted for amber fog light bars. I didn't want it to go to waste, so I mounted it below my 30in light bar. I also mounted a light in the tow receiver as a rear fog light, useful for poor weather conditions. It's removable and connected to my amber front fog lights.

Took the truck to Quick Lane to get an oil change and tires rotated. Watching through the window form the lobby I see the kid struggling to get the plug out of the oil pan. He's tightening it instead of loosening it, I'm thinking to myself that this oil change isn't going to end well. Sure enough when they're backing the truck out a huge oil spill is under the truck. Guy at the desk tells me it was a bad gasket on the filter and he isn't going to charge me. I'm thinking they probably didn't put it on right. Their car wash clean up didn't do anything, still has oil dripping off the skid plate. Took it to a self serve car wash and cleaned it right.
